Braces often leave patients with unsightly white spots, stains, inflamed gums and even texture issues on their teeth. Most post-ortho dental problems are caused by poor hygiene habits during braces. Admittedly, teeth are very difficult to keep clean with brackets and bands that trap food and bacteria so easily.
The white spots that are commonly found on teeth after braces are typically a result of demineralization. This occurs when food is left on the teeth and comes in contact with bacteria, which creates harmful acid. The acid takes calcium and phosphate away from the teeth and produces decalcifications, which are the chalky white spots you might see on a patient whose braces were just removed. You can avoid demineralization by brushing after every meal, flossing once a day, and cutting back on soda while you wear braces.
Because of the below par brushing and flossing habits that often take place during your time with braces, it is likely you will have a build up of plaque and tarter. As a result, many patients also suffer from inflamed gums or gingivitis. Gingivitis is the earliest sign of gum disease and very treatable. You will want to make sure you have a professional dental cleaning as soon as you get your braces off to properly remove any stubborn plaque or tartar build-up as well as check for tooth decay.
Unfortunately, tooth discoloration is very common when the brackets come off. This can be the most obvious disappointment when patients look in the mirror for the first time. Rest assured that a qualified cosmetic dentist can give you teeth whitening options to remove unwanted teeth stains after braces so that your smile can be both straight and white!
Other post-ortho refinement services might include tooth lengthening and contouring.
